Good source for part numbers and diagrams

Hello:

This may have already been covered on here, but Mercedes Benz of South Atlanta hosts a very extensive online parts store for what looks like all years of MB parts. The store includes the EPC exploded parts diagrams and part numbers. You can of course order parts directly from the diagrams, but I have yet to order anything from them. I have found the MB Classic Center typically has the lowest price on most parts.

The link is www.mbpartsworld.com.

You may ask why I simply don't get the free EPC account from MB. I have tried on several occasions but for some reason the subscription never works. I've filled out the support request and no one from MB has ever gotten back to me. My frustration let me find an alternate source.

FYI, I am in no way affiliated with this dealership. I'm just passing along what I hope will prove useful information to others like me who are spending way to much money on parts to keep their 30+ y.o. MB on the road.
